引言

随着互联网技术的飞速发展,项目管理和代码组织变得越来越重要。在Vue项目中,高效的管理仓库(Repository)不仅能够提升开发效率,还能保证代码的整洁和可维护性。本文将深入探讨Vue项目仓库管理的重要性、最佳实践以及如何实现高效管理。

仓库管理的重要性

1. 提高代码可维护性

良好的仓库管理能够使代码结构清晰,便于团队成员理解和维护。

2. 提升开发效率

合理的仓库结构可以减少代码重复,降低开发成本,提高开发效率。

3. 保障项目安全

通过版本控制,可以追踪代码变更,防止数据丢失,确保项目安全。

Vue项目仓库管理最佳实践

1. 使用模块化设计

将项目分为多个模块,每个模块负责特定的功能。例如,可以将Vue项目分为以下模块:

  • components:存放所有可复用的组件
  • services:存放与后端交互的服务
  • utils:存放工具类
  • views:存放页面组件
  • store:存放Vuex状态管理

2. 统一命名规范

为了提高代码可读性,应遵循统一的命名规范。以下是一些命名建议:

  • 使用驼峰命名法(camelCase)命名变量和函数
  • 使用大写字母和下划线命名常量
  • 使用PascalCase命名组件

3. 使用Git进行版本控制

Git是当前最流行的版本控制系统,可以方便地进行代码的版本管理和协作开发。

4. 分支管理

合理使用分支,可以将开发、测试和发布等不同阶段的代码分开管理。

实现高效仓库管理的步骤

1. 初始化项目

使用Vue CLI创建项目,并设置好项目结构。

vue create vue-repository-project

2. 配置Git

设置Git的用户名和邮箱,初始化项目仓库。

git init
git config user.name "Your Name"
git config user.email "your_email@example.com"

3. 添加模块

根据项目需求,添加相应的模块。

mkdir components/services/utils/views/store

4. 编写代码

在各个模块中编写代码,遵循命名规范和模块化设计。

5. 提交代码

将代码提交到Git仓库。

git add .
git commit -m "Initial commit"

6. 创建分支

根据项目阶段创建分支。

git checkout -b develop
git checkout -b feature/new-feature

7. 合并分支

将开发完成的分支合并到主分支。

git checkout master
git merge develop

8. 推送代码

将代码推送到远程仓库。

git push origin master

总结

高效的管理Vue项目仓库对于提升开发效率、保证代码质量和项目安全具有重要意义。通过遵循最佳实践和实施上述步骤,您可以告别杂乱,开启代码整洁的新时代。